A shocking event recently occurred in the Crypto Assets market, sparking widespread attention and discussion within the industry. According to on-chain data, in the past 24 hours, multiple Large Investors holding over 1,000 Bitcoins collectively took action to convert their Bitcoins into Ether, involving an amount exceeding $120 million. This large-scale asset reallocation undoubtedly had a significant impact on the entire Crypto Assets market.
The event began at 3 a.m., when a long-dormant Large Investors address suddenly became active and started transferring Bitcoin in batches to major trading platforms. Notably, these Bitcoins were not directly exchanged for fiat currency, but were quickly converted into Ethereum. From the perspective of operational tactics, these Large Investors demonstrated a high level of professionalism, choosing to conduct batch transactions during periods of ample market liquidity to minimize impact on the market.
So, what could be the reason for this massive capital transfer? From the market performance, Bitcoin encountered strong resistance near $113,000, attempting to break through multiple times without success. In contrast, Ethereum shows stronger upward potential at the $2,600 level. From a technical analysis perspective, Ethereum has just broken through a long-term descending trend line, which may indicate greater upward space.
The deeper reason may lie in the differences between the ecosystems of the two projects. Ethereum is about to undergo a significant upgrade, its Layer 2 ecosystem is flourishing, and the decentralized finance (DeFi) and non-fungible token (NFT) markets continue to innovate, all of which provide substantial growth momentum for Ethereum. Although Bitcoin still firmly holds the status of digital gold, its growth potential is relatively limited.
In addition, the changes in institutional investment strategies are also worth following. In the past, institutional investors typically tended to simply buy Bitcoin. However, now they are beginning to seek more refined portfolio configurations. As the leader among smart contract platforms, Ethereum's appeal among institutional investors is gradually increasing.
